Claims (35)
1. Клапан для установки в просвет организма, содержащий:
корпус;
обод по существу цилиндрической формы, расположенный на первом конце клапана, причем обод по существу цилиндрической формы имеет проксимальный конец и дистальный конец;
отверстие, расположенное на втором конце клапана, содержащее одну или более створок, причем отверстие имеет закрытую конфигурацию, в которой створки закрыты, открытую в антеградном направлении конфигурацию, в которой створки открыты под действием антеградной силы, и открытую в ретроградном направлении конфигурацию, в которой створки открыты под действием ретроградной силы; и
армирующий элемент, соединенный с ободом по существу цилиндрической формы, причем армирующий элемент ограничивается ободом по существу цилиндрической формы.
2. Клапан по п. 1, в котором отверстие содержит по меньшей мере три створки.
3. Клапан по п. 1, в котором армирующий элемент располагается между проксимальным и дистальным концами обода по существу цилиндрической формы.
4. Клапан по п. 1, в котором армирующий элемент соединен с внутренним диаметром обода по существу цилиндрической формы.
5. Клапан по п. 1, в котором армирующий элемент соединен с наружным диаметром обода по существу цилиндрической формы.
6. Клапан по п. 1, в котором армирующий элемент сформован внутри обода по существу цилиндрической формы.
7. Клапан по п. 1, в котором армирующий элемент выполнен как единое целое с ободом по существу цилиндрической формы.
8. Клапан по п. 1, в котором армирующий элемент содержит сетчатый материал.
9. Клапан по п. 8, в котором сетка содержит полимерный материал.
10. Клапан по п. 8, в котором сетка содержит металлический материал.
11. Клапан по п. 1, в котором армирующий элемент содержит полимерную пленку.
12. Клапан по п. 1, в котором клапан содержит полимерный материал.
13. Клапан по п. 11, в котором прочность на разрыв полимерной пленки выше, чем прочность на разрыв материала, использованного для создания обода по существу цилиндрической формы.
14. Клапан по п. 1, в котором корпус имеет внутреннюю поверхность и наружную поверхность, причем в закрытой конфигурации внутренняя поверхность по существу вогнутая, а наружная поверхность по существу выпуклая.
15. Клапан по п. 1, в котором корпус имеет внутреннюю поверхность и наружную поверхность, причем в открытой в антеградном направлении конфигурации внутренняя поверхность по существу вогнутая, а наружная поверхность по существу выпуклая.
16. Клапан по п. 1, в котором корпус имеет внутреннюю поверхность и наружную поверхность, причем в открытой в ретроградном направлении конфигурации внутренняя поверхность по существу выпуклая, а наружная поверхность по существу вогнутая.
17. Клапан по п. 1, в котором корпус клапана в открытой в ретроградном направлении конфигурации вывернут.
18. Имплантируемое устройство для расположения в просвете организма, причем имплантируемое устройство содержит:
стент по существу цилиндрической формы со сквозным внутренним просветом; и
клапан, содержащий корпус, обод по существу цилиндрической формы, отверстие и армирующий элемент, причем армирующий элемент соединен с ободом по существу цилиндрической формы;
причем клапан соединен с внутренним просветом стента по существу цилиндрической формы посредством шовного элемента, проходящего сквозь армирующий элемент клапана.
19. Имплантируемое устройство по п. 18, в котором шовный элемент проходит через стенку стента по существу цилиндрической формы, обод клапана по существу цилиндрической формы и армирующий элемент.
20. Имплантируемое устройство по п. 18, в котором армирующий элемент соединен с внутренним диаметром обода по существу цилиндрической формы.
21. Имплантируемое устройство по п. 18, в котором армирующий элемент соединен с наружным диаметром обода по существу цилиндрической формы.
22. Имплантируемое устройство по п. 18, в котором армирующий элемент сформован внутри обода по существу цилиндрической формы.
23. Имплантируемое устройство по п. 18, в котором прочность на разрыв армирующего элемента выше, чем прочность на разрыв материала, использованного для создания обода по существу цилиндрической формы.
24. Способ изготовления имплантируемого устройства для расположения в просвете организма, причем способ включает этапы:
получение металлического стента по существу цилиндрической формы, причем стент по существу цилиндрической формы имеет сквозной внутренний просвет;
получение клапана, причем клапан содержит корпус, обод по существу цилиндрической формы, отверстие и армирующий элемент; и
соединение клапана с внутренним просветом стента по существу цилиндрической формы посредством шовного элемента, проходящего через армирующий элемент клапана.
25. Способ по п. 24, дополнительно включающий соединение армирующего элемента с ободом по существу цилиндрической формы до этапа соединения клапана с внутренним просветом стента по существу цилиндрической формы.
